Medium Neutral Citation: Sparway Pty Ltd v Lakkis [2017] NSWSC 1465 Hearing dates: 18-19 October 2017 Date of orders: 26 October 2017 Decision date: 26 October 2017 Jurisdiction: Equity Before: Darke J Decision: Binding agreement alleged by plaintiff not established Catchwords: CONTRACTS – formation of contract – oral contract – plaintiff claims binding oral agreement to vary lease – no reliance placed by defendant on Conveyancing Act 1919 (NSW), s 54A – binding oral agreement not established
LEASES AND TENANCIES – variation of lease – oral variation - plaintiff claims binding oral agreement to vary lease – no reliance placed by defendant on Conveyancing Act 1919 (NSW), s 54A – binding oral agreement not established Legislation Cited: Conveyancing Act 1919 (NSW), ss 23C, 54A Cases Cited: Baloglow v Konstantinidis (2001) 11 BPR 20,271; [2001] NSWCA 451 Brambles Holdings Ltd v Bathurst City Council (2001) 53 NSWLR 153; [2001] NSWCA 61 Khoury v Khouri (2006) 66 NSWLR 241; [2006] NSWCA 184 Suttor v Gundowda Pty Ltd (1950) 81 CLR 418 Category: Principal judgment Parties: Sparway Pty Ltd (Plaintiff) Antoun Lakkis (Defendant) Representation: Counsel: Mr A P Coleman SC with Mr A C Harding (Plaintiff) Mr D C Eardley (Defendant)
